After two weeks of gag order on publishing anything about the arrest of Omar Said and Amir Makhoul, the Israeli press today stated that the two Arabs were [singlepic id=185 w=300 h=210 float=right] arrested by the Shin Bet and are suspected of having communication with Hezbollah. Amir Makhoul is a well-known Arab leader inside Israel. Makhoul fills the position of the director general of the Itijah which is the union of Arab community based associations. Omar Said is also an active politician and a member of the Balad movement.
Omar Said was arrested while he was on his way to visit Jordan. Makhoul was arrested at three am from his house while his young daughters were crying and shouting because of the huge squad force that entered the house and searched it violently. Makhoul’s wife described the way the Shin Bet men stormed into their house and refused to show an arrest warrant in the beginning. The dangerous development in Israel’s policy is its decision to ban the Israeli press from reporting about the imprisoning of the two men.
Not only the press was not allowed to report about the arrestment but also the two men were not allowed to meet their lawyers until yesterday. It is worth mentioning that Makhoul was arrested on the 24th of April and this means that he was not allowed to meet his lawyer for more than sixteen days. Makhoul’s brother accused the Israeli security forces of targeting his brother because of his campaigns against the government’s policy against Israeli Arabs. Makhoul is well known internationally and locally since he worked a lot to follow Israel’s policy and injustice while dealing with the Israeli Arabs. [singlepic id=186 w=320 h=240 float=right]
Makhoul’s lawyer Hussein Abu Hassan criticized the Israeli law that allows prosecuting anyone who makes a conversation by using the Internet chat or telephone with someone from a state that Israel considers an enemy.
